Starting next Monday, responsibility for the Pinquill address autocomplete widget is moving off the Storefront squad and into the Maplewick platform group. This covers suggestion ranking, the regional formatting rules, and the fallback behavior when the lookup service times out. Existing escalation paths stay valid through the end of the month; after that, please route all widget tickets through the Maplewick queue. Documentation is being updated in parallel. For anything urgent during the transition, contact the new owner directly.

named custodian: Eliix Fenir

PortionPilot converts recipes between serving sizes. New team members should know the calculator enforces hard limits to keep results sane: a maximum scale factor, a cap on ingredient count per recipe, and a floor below which quantities round to zero rather than producing absurd fractions. Requests exceeding these limits return a validation error, not a partial result. Free-tier accounts get lower caps; kitchen-pro accounts get the full range. The current enforced constants are listed below.

constants for yafog-hawep:
RATE_LIMITS = {
    "aldeth": 722,
    "tamix": 452,
}

**Q: A customer is locked out of GraphLoupe's admin panel after an update. What do we do?**

A: GraphLoupe, our dependency graph visualizer, resets admin sessions whenever the schema version changes. Do not regenerate their workspace — that discards saved graph layouts. Instead, walk them through the recovery screen, confirm their workspace name verbally, and then supply the standard support recovery passphrase, which appears below for reference.

strongbox words: raldor-eliir-lamael

Handing over PortionWise, the recipe-scaling calculator, before I rotate off. Current state: linear scaling works for all unit families; the nonlinear adjustments for leavening and salt are behind a flag and need validation against the test kitchen dataset. Known issue: fractional rounding can drift when converting volume to weight for dense ingredients — there's a partial fix in review. Please keep the conversion table versioned; downstream menus depend on it. Full context, open tickets, and my notes are on the internal page below.

wiki page, tadug-yagap: https://jira.qorvelsys.internal/pages/browse/display/projects/5e6c